Course Details
• Electric Aircraft Fundamentals: Understanding the basics of electric aircraft, including the types of electric propulsion systems, energy storage solutions, and key components.
• Aircraft Energy Efficiency: Exploring the principles of energy efficiency in the context of electric aircraft, including aerodynamics, weight reduction, and system optimization.
• Battery Technologies: Examining the latest advancements in battery technology and their potential impact on electric aircraft efficiency, including energy density, power density, and safety considerations.
• Electric Motor Design: Learning about the design and selection of electric motors for aircraft propulsion, including motor types, efficiency optimization, and cooling considerations.
• Power Electronics: Understanding the role of power electronics in electric aircraft, including inverters, converters, and controllers, and their impact on overall efficiency.
• Regulatory Framework: Navigating the regulatory landscape for electric aircraft, including certification requirements, safety standards, and environmental regulations.
• Implementation Strategies: Developing strategies for implementing electric aircraft efficiency measures, including cost-benefit analysis, risk assessment, and change management.
• Maintenance and Repair: Learning about the maintenance and repair requirements for electric aircraft, including battery management, motor inspection, and system diagnostics.
• Market Analysis: Analyzing the market for electric aircraft, including trends, opportunities, and challenges, and their impact on the implementation of efficiency strategies.
• Case Studies: Exploring real-world examples of electric aircraft efficiency strategies, including best practices, lessons learned, and success stories.
